Computer and Information Sciences and Support Services, Other programs in Pennsylvania
6 schools in Pennsylvania teach this, at certificate or associate level. 2 of them report what graduates earn two years out; the highest is $38,289 at Thaddeus Stevens College of Technology.
Schools
| School | Credential | Median debt | Graduate earnings, 2 yrs | Graduates |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Thaddeus Stevens College of Technology Lancaster | Associate's degree | $8,903 | $38,289 (34 grads) | 15 |
| Erie Institute of Technology Inc Erie | Associate's degree | — | $29,141 (27 grads) | — |
| Institute of Medical Careers Pittsburgh | Undergraduate certificate | — | not published | — |
| Keystone College La Plume | Associate's degree | — | not published | 1 |
| Penn Commercial Business/Technical School Washington | Associate's degree | — | not published | 5 |
| University of Pittsburgh-Pittsburgh Campus Pittsburgh | Undergraduate certificate | — | not published | 7 |
A dash under earnings or debt means the U.S. Department of Education has not published a figure for that program — it withholds any median computed from too few graduates, which covers about four of every five programs. It never means zero, and it says nothing about whether the program is any good. Where a figure is shown, the number of graduates behind it is shown with it.
